Abstract

This is the first reported case of neutrophilic dermatosis of the face (Sweet's syndrome) associated with aortitis syndrome (Takayasu arteritis) and Hashimoto's thyroiditis. The patient was a 39-year-old Japanese female for whom corticosteroid therapy was effective.
